Help Cover Your Business Assets

That's because a small business policy from State Farm covers a wide range of concerns. Your coverage can include a business owners policy that provides for loss of income (for up to 12 months) in the event your business is shut down. It not only protects your compensation, but also helps with regular payroll expenditures. You can also include liability, which is key coverage protecting your financial assets in the event of a claim or judgment against you by a third party.
